How to Build Your Personalized Glowing Face Routine for Radiant Skin
Creating a glowing face routine can seem daunting, but it is simple with the right steps. A personalised routine helps your skin look its best. It involves choosing products that suit your skin type and needs. This guide will help you build a routine from scratch, ensuring your skin stays healthy and radiant.
The first step in building a glowing face routine is understanding your skin type. Common types include oily, dry, combination, and sensitive skin. Knowing your skin type helps you choose the right products. For instance, oily skin may need oil-free products, while dry skin benefits from hydrating ingredients.

Cleansing is crucial for removing dirt and excess oil. Choose a gentle cleanser that suits your skin type. For oily skin, a foaming cleanser works well. Dry skin benefits from creamy cleansers. Cleanse your face twice daily to keep it fresh and clean.
Exfoliating
Exfoliation removes dead skin cells, making your face glow. Use a gentle exfoliator once or twice a week. Over-exfoliating can irritate the skin, so be cautious. Choose an exfoliator with small grains or chemical exfoliants like alpha hydroxy acids.
Toning
Toners help balance the skin's pH levels and prepare it for moisturising. Choose an alcohol-free toner to avoid drying out your skin. Apply toner using a cotton pad or your hands after cleansing and exfoliating.
Moisturising
Moisturising is essential for keeping the skin hydrated and soft. Select a moisturiser based on your skin type. Oily skin may prefer gel-based moisturisers, while dry skin benefits from cream-based ones. Apply moisturiser twice daily for best results.
Sun Protection
Sun protection is vital for maintaining healthy skin. Use a broad-spectrum sunscreen with at least SPF 30 every day, even when indoors. Sunscreen protects against harmful UV rays that can cause premature ageing and damage.
Additional Treatments
Consider adding treatments like serums or masks to address specific concerns. Serums with vitamin C can brighten the skin, while hyaluronic acid serums provide extra hydration. Use masks once a week to give your skin an extra boost.
Consistency is Key
The key to a successful glowing face routine is consistency. Stick to your routine daily to see results over time. Adjust products as needed based on how your skin responds. Remember, patience is essential when trying new skincare routines.
